当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储oss,深度解析,对象存储OSS中的sts Token应用与优化策略

对象存储oss,深度解析,对象存储OSS中的sts Token应用与优化策略

对象存储OSS深度解析中,重点阐述sts Token在对象存储中的应用与优化策略。通过分析sts Token的使用场景和实现方法,提出提升安全性、便捷性和性能的优化建议...

对象存储OSS深度解析中,重点阐述sts Token在对象存储中的应用与优化策略。通过分析sts Token的使用场景和实现方法,提出提升安全性、便捷性和性能的优化建议,为用户提供高效、安全的数据存储解决方案。

随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已无法满足需求,对象存储(Object Storage)作为一种新兴的存储技术,因其高扩展性、低成本、易于管理等优势,逐渐成为企业数据存储的首选,而sts Token作为对象存储OSS的一个重要组成部分,其在安全、便捷、高效等方面的作用不言而喻,本文将从sts Token的概念、应用场景、优化策略等方面进行深入解析。

sts Token概述

1、概念

sts Token(Security Token Service Token)是一种临时性的访问令牌,用于在对象存储OSS中授权访问资源,sts Token具有以下特点:

(1)有效期:sts Token的有效期由创建时指定,过期后无法使用。

(2)权限:sts Token包含具体的访问权限,如读取、写入、删除等。

对象存储oss,深度解析,对象存储OSS中的sts Token应用与优化策略

(3)安全性:sts Token使用加密算法进行签名,确保传输过程中的安全性。

2、生成方式

sts Token可以通过以下方式生成:

(1)使用RAM(Resource Access Management)用户进行授权。

(2)使用sts API进行授权。

sts Token应用场景

1、客户端访问

sts Token广泛应用于客户端访问对象存储OSS的场景,如移动应用、Web应用等,通过sts Token,客户端可以在不暴露AccessKeyId和AccessKeySecret的情况下,安全地访问OSS资源。

2、服务端调用

在分布式系统中,服务端调用OSS资源时,可以使用sts Token进行身份验证和授权,这种方式可以避免将AccessKeyId和AccessKeySecret暴露在代码中,提高安全性。

对象存储oss,深度解析,对象存储OSS中的sts Token应用与优化策略

3、跨账户访问

当不同账户之间需要共享资源时,可以使用sts Token实现跨账户访问,A账户需要访问B账户的OSS资源,可以由B账户创建sts Token并授权给A账户,实现资源共享。

4、虚拟化环境

在虚拟化环境中,可以通过sts Token实现不同虚拟机之间的资源访问,提高资源利用率。

sts Token优化策略

1、合理设置过期时间

sts Token的过期时间不宜过长,过长可能导致安全隐患,根据实际情况,合理设置过期时间,既能保证安全,又能提高访问效率。

2、控制权限范围

在创建sts Token时,应严格控制权限范围,避免过度授权,根据实际需求,只授予必要的权限,降低安全风险。

3、使用安全传输协议

对象存储oss,深度解析,对象存储OSS中的sts Token应用与优化策略

sts Token的传输过程中,应使用安全传输协议(如HTTPS)进行加密,确保传输过程中的安全性。

4、定期审计

定期对sts Token的使用情况进行审计,及时发现并处理潜在的安全风险。

5、使用RAM用户

尽量使用RAM用户进行sts Token的创建和授权,避免直接使用主账户的AccessKeyId和AccessKeySecret。

sts Token作为对象存储OSS的重要组成部分,在安全、便捷、高效等方面发挥着重要作用,通过对sts Token的深入解析,我们可以更好地理解其在实际应用中的价值,在今后的工作中,我们应关注sts Token的优化策略,提高数据存储的安全性、可靠性和效率。

黑狐家游戏

发表评论

最新文章